The White Label App: one app, countless possibilities

The white label process enables the swift and comparatively inexpensive development of individual and personalized apps.

Therefore, a white label solution is a useful option, especially for associations, publishers, clubs, and service providers that are often structured similarly. This way, they can offer their members and partners the development of an individual mobile application.

Apps based on the modular system

White label apps work according to the modular system. This means that the framework of the application already exists. This way, only a few steps are necessary for the adaptation of an individual app.

Associations or publishers can use these ‘basic apps’ or rather the software to offer their own customers an individual app. They can fill these individual apps with content as they wish. No knowledge in app development is required. Hence, users of the white label process can utilize the expert knowledge of the developer company, but at the same time choose a comparatively fast and inexpensive option.

Industry-specific applications

The white label process is particularly useful for those service providers, associations or other collectives of the same industry or niche. Those with a consistent target group but individual users can benefit from offering the development of individual apps using the white label solution. Despite being based on the same system, the individual apps can be adapted to the needs of the respective users through configuration, branding and personalization. Thus, an individual app represents a unique selling point. Moreover, it is not apparent from the outside that the individual apps are based on the same ‘basic app’.

Individual pharmacy apps

The network of German pharmacies, operator of apotheken.de, has already benefited from the white label solution. The app lists numerous pharmacies from all over Germany. Furthermore, interested pharmacies took benefit from individual apps, representing a unique selling point. Individual pharmacy apps offer attractive additional functions, e.g. the so-called pollen count and a guide that informs app users about food supplements.
